Abstract

Poly (pyridine-2, 5-diyl), an insoluble yellow powder, shows efficient photocatalysis under visible light (λ> 400 nm) towards water and some carbonyl compounds in the presence of triethylamine as a sacrificial electron donor, yielding H2 and corresponding alcohols, respectively.
